Banana Foster Crepes

Description

A delightful treat featuring rich flavors of bananas and rum in light, delicate crepes, perfect for dessert or a special occasion.


Ingredients

Scale
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1 cup all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up milk
  • 1 tablespoon sugar
  • 1 tablespoon vanilla extract
  • 2 tablespoons butter (melted)
  • 2 ripe bananas (sliced)
  • 1/4 cup brown sugar
  • 1/4 cup rum
  • 1/4 teaspoon cinnamon
  • Vanilla ice cream (for serving)

Instructions

  1. Prepare the crepe batter by whisking together the eggs, flour, milk, sugar, vanilla extract, and melted butter until smooth.
  2. Heat a non-stick skillet over medium heat and lightly grease it. Pour about 1/4 cup of the batter into the skillet and cook for 1-2 minutes until golden brown.
  3. Make the banana foster filling by cooking sliced bananas, brown sugar, rum, and cinnamon in another skillet for 2-3 minutes until bubbling.
  4. Assemble the crepes by placing one on a plate, topping with banana mixture, folding over, and adding a scoop of vanilla ice cream.

Notes

Serve warm and consider adding chopped nuts or extra rum syrup for a more decadent experience.
